[REQUEST] Asus X200CA Hidden Settings Unlock
#1
Hi, i've been running to a problem lately, where i would gain more fps when running on battery. Checked with GPU-Z, it looks like i have a huge power limitation when plugged in, as the power usage is only 1.4 W when plugged in, but it jumps to 5.5 W when on battery. Any help i can get on this?

I've also tried AMIBCP from my friend's suggestion, only changing the Intel Control TDP Support to Enabled on the optimal tab, but when i tried flashing it with WinFlash ( http://dlcdnet.asus.com/pub/ASUS/nb/Apps...ER2420.zip ), an error came up saying that the file size is not valid.

Edit : Ran a test my friend gave me, turns out there's a 2 kb difference between the .bin the test produced and the .208 from the link below. He said if i'm brave enough, i should use the .bin and flash it via fptw64. should i do that, or should i use WinFlash?

#4
Ask your friend what modifications was done to the file output.bin and which tool was used to. Was the original File "X200CAAS.208" the basis for the mod?

Before you touch the bios. Have you already tried the settings in Windows Energy Management or using SW like ThrottleStop to avoid throttling down? I had a similar Prob wit my 2nd Gen Sandy Bridge i7.
I think the Asus X200CA has a Ivy Bridge i3 (3rd Gen) CPU and a built in GPU?!

#5
(10-29-2015, 12:03 PM)Narasim Wrote: Ask your friend what modifications was done to the file output.bin and which tool was used to. Was the original File "X200CAAS.208" the basis for the mod?

nothing is changed on the output.bin, it's just the bios dump by intel fpt tool.
both X200CAAS.208 and output.bin are openable with AMIBCP, also theres no size change after changing stuff in AMIBCP.

Also I think a simple value tweak is what he wants, instead of full menu unlock which isn't really needed.

bios rom protection seems to be disabled on default settings according to AMIBCP so flashing modified output.bin via fptw should works, although i'm not too sure about that.

Intel TDP Control is disabled on bios default settings so TPL settings in Throttlestop can't be used.
